Top 10 Family-Friendly Activities in Sri Lanka
-
Take the scenic train journey from Kandy to Ella through misty tea plantations and mountains.
-
Learn to surf in the calm, family-friendly waters of Unawatuna or Weligama beaches.
-
Visit the ethical Kosgoda Turtle Conservation Project to learn about marine conservation.
-
Go on a responsible wildlife safari in Yala National Park to spot leopards and birds in their natural habitat.
-
Explore the UNESCO World Heritage site of Galle Fort with its colonial architecture and family-friendly cafes.
-
Take a traditional cooking class to learn about Sri Lankan cuisine as a family.
-
Enjoy a gentle bike ride through rural villages and coconut plantations.
-
Visit ancient temples in Kandy, including the Temple of the Sacred Tooth Relic.
-
Go whale watching with ethical operators like 'Raja and the Whales' to spot dolphins and whales.
-
Trek through the tea country hills on family-friendly walking trails in Ella or Nuwara Eliya.

Family Dining in Sri Lanka
Sri Lanka offers a wonderful culinary journey for families, from authentic local dishes to international cuisine. Many luxury resorts feature child-friendly menus and themed dining experiences, while local restaurants welcome families with warm hospitality and accommodating service.
Traditional Family Feasts
Introduce your children to the vibrant flavours of Sri Lankan cuisine through family-style rice and curry meals, served with milder spicing options for young palates. Many restaurants offer cooking demonstrations where families can learn to make traditional dishes together, creating lasting memories of your culinary adventure.

Best Time to Visit Sri Lanka with Kids
Planning your family trip to Sri Lanka requires careful consideration of the weather patterns across different regions. For the popular west and south coasts, December to March offers perfect conditions with sunny days, calm seas and temperatures around 30°C - ideal for beach activities and wildlife safaris. The east coast is best visited between April and September, while the central highlands provide a cool retreat year-round. January is particularly family-friendly, offering excellent weather throughout the island with minimal rainfall and optimal conditions for activities like whale watching, beach fun and cultural excursions.
